'Hamilton' Star Messes Up National Anthem At Mets' Opening Day Game
by Larry Leo
March 26, 20262 Comments
Award-winning "Hamilton" actor Christopher Jackson messed up the "Star-Spangled Banner" at the New York Mets' 2026 season opener on Thursday...
Loading Twitter/X Embed...
If tweet fails to load, click here. quote:
“I’ve had the honor of singing the National Anthem countless times in Stadiums around the country. Today was a beautiful Opening Day and it was thrilling to be there!" he said.
Jackson explained singing in these types of venues is a unique and challenging experience ... but usually, it's not a problem for him.
"Today it was for about 5 seconds … and one line got away from me. I’m human. But I won’t hesitate to step up to a mic and pay tribute to those that we honor with the Anthem. Grateful to the Mets and MLB for allowing me to be a small part of the Day."
